OTD 1594 Bad day for Bagenal as Art MacBaron's son (Tyrone's nephew) with 400 troops stole the marshal's stud, taking them over the R. Bann. Irish threatened to burn Carrickfergus, should have made good as Carrick was key staging area for English throughout the war #nineyearswar

"Éire" by Beatrice Elvery(Beatrice Moss Campbell)
1883-1970.
Beatrice Elvery was born in Dublin, living her early years in Carrickmines and Foxrock and her first exhibition for the Royal Irish Academy was in 1902. #Ireland

#Otd 1316: Edward Bruce, Earl of Carrick (younger brother of Robert the Bruce, King of Scotland) crowned himself king of Ireland near Dundalk, Co Louth. Had invaded Ireland the previous year. Stayed another 2 1/2 yrs but killed Oct 1318 at Battle of Faughart (near where crowned).
